2021-05-09cmd/compile: make non-concurrent compiles deterministic againMatthew Dempsky
Spreading function compilation across multiple goroutines results in non-deterministic output. This is how cmd/compile has historically behaved for concurrent builds, but is troublesome for non-concurrent builds, particularly because it interferes with "toolstash -cmp". I spent some time trying to think of a simple, unified algorithm that can concurrently schedule work but gracefully degrades to a deterministic build for single-worker builds, but I couldn't come up with any. The simplest idea I found was to simply abstract away the operation of scheduling work so that we can have alternative deterministic vs concurrent modes. 2021-01-14[dev.regabi] cmd/compile: move more PAUTOHEAP to SSA constructionMatthew Dempsky
This CL moves almost all PAUTOHEAP handling code to SSA construction. Instead of changing Names to PAUTOHEAP, escape analysis now only sets n.Esc() to ir.EscHeap, and SSA handles creating the "&x" pseudo-variables and associating them via Heapaddr. This CL also gets rid of n.Stackcopy, which was used to distinguish the heap copy of a parameter used within a function from the stack copy used in the function calling convention. In practice, this is always obvious from context: liveness and function prologue/epilogue want to know about the stack copies, and everywhere else wants the heap copy. Hopefully moving all parameter/result handling into SSA helps with making the register ABI stuff easier. Also, the only remaining uses of PAUTOHEAP are now for closure variables, so I intend to rename it to PCLOSUREVAR or get rid of those altogether too. But this CL is already big and scary enough. 2021-01-12[dev.regabi] cmd/compile: compile functions before closuresMatthew Dempsky
This CL reorders function compilation to ensure that functions are always compiled before any enclosed function literals. The primary goal of this is to reduce the risk of race conditions that arise due to compilation of function literals needing to inspect data from their closure variables. However, a pleasant side effect is that it allows skipping the redundant, separate compilation of function literals that were inlined into their enclosing function. 2021-01-12[dev.regabi] cmd/compile: always use the compile queueMatthew Dempsky
The compiler currently has two modes for compilation: one where it compiles each function as it sees them, and another where it enqueues them all into a work queue. A subsequent CL is going to reorder function compilation to ensure that functions are always compiled before any non-trivial function literals they enclose, and this will be easier if we always use the compile work queue. Also, fewer compilation modes makes things simpler to reason about.
